Transaction 171e4fb47603a340f4e02b152c80dd40a8002b4fe70fca01fb88e51b8570c4b3

2 Input
2 Outputs
  • 171e4fb47603a340f4e02b152c80dd40a8002b4fe70fca01fb88e51b8570c4b3:0
  • value  583750
    address  39U4FEcFhzCB4EhELYwLZweiZiYjf2nvXT
  • 171e4fb47603a340f4e02b152c80dd40a8002b4fe70fca01fb88e51b8570c4b3:1
  • value  162391
    address  34gG1AFJ4q2KUvGENLJVAvGwnyLwfK8Ton